Why My 2007 Toyota Camry Key Is Necessary

From my experience, the key for my 2007 Toyota Camry is absolutely essential because it’s the primary way to start and operate the car. Without the key, I simply can’t turn on the ignition or unlock the steering wheel, which means I’m stuck and unable to drive anywhere. It’s not just about access; the key also contains the transponder chip that communicates with the car’s immobilizer system, ensuring that only my key can start the engine and keep my car secure.

My Buying Guides on 2007 Toyota Camry Key

When I needed a replacement key for my 2007 Toyota Camry, I quickly realized there are a few important things to consider before making a purchase. Here’s what I learned and what helped me find the right key without any hassle.

1. Understand Your Key Type

My first step was identifying the exact type of key my 2007 Camry uses. Generally, this model comes with a transponder key that has a chip inside for security purposes. This means the key isn’t just a simple metal cut key; it needs to be programmed to your car’s immobilizer system. Knowing this saved me from buying a basic key that wouldn’t start my car.

2. Choosing Between OEM and Aftermarket Keys

I found that I had two main options: Original Equipment Manufacturer (OEM) keys or aftermarket keys. OEM keys are made by Toyota and guaranteed to work perfectly, but they tend to be more expensive. Aftermarket keys are cheaper but can sometimes be hit or miss in terms of quality and compatibility. Since reliability was important to me, I opted for an OEM key.

3. Programming Your Key

One of the biggest considerations I faced was programming the key. For a 2007 Camry, the key must be programmed to the car’s immobilizer system. Some keys come pre-programmed, but most require a professional locksmith or dealership to program it. I checked the options available and compared prices for programming services before finalizing my purchase.

4. Buying from Trusted Sellers

I made sure to buy my key from reputable sources. Whether I chose a dealership, a certified locksmith, or a reliable online retailer, I read reviews and confirmed their return policies. This gave me peace of mind that if the key didn’t work or arrive as promised, I could get a refund or replacement.

5. Cost Considerations

Replacing a 2007 Toyota Camry key can vary widely in price. OEM keys plus programming can cost anywhere from $150 to $300. Aftermarket keys might be less expensive but could incur additional programming costs. I balanced price with quality and service to make sure I wasn’t overspending but also not risking a faulty key.

6. Spare Keys and Backup Options

After going through the process, I realized how valuable it is to have a spare key. I decided to purchase an extra key at the same time to avoid future inconvenience. Having a backup saved me from potential lockouts or emergency locksmith visits.

7. Final Tips from My Experience

  • Always verify your car’s VIN number when ordering a key.
  • Confirm whether programming is included or if it’s an additional service.
  • Keep your original key safe; it’s often needed to program new keys.
  • Consider professional help if you’re unsure about programming or cutting the key yourself.
